Index of /_SITEIMAGE/image/bGgzLmdvb2dsZXVzZXJjb250ZW50LmNvbQ/87/3f/1b/48
Name
Last modified
Size
Description
Parent Directory
-
873f1b480a496c1d245c..>
2025-08-07 13:08
31K